Axess Networks, a Hispasat company, is a global teleport operator and satellite services provider, offering satellite-based and terrestrial communication solutions. They provide services such as satellite internet access, telephony, and VSAT services to various sectors including mining, oil & gas, maritime, government, and telecommunications, especially in remote locations. Axess operates several teleports globally, including key locations in Germany, Mexico, and Colombia and partners with companies like SES and Viasat to deliver enhanced connectivity solutions. The company's services include satellite connectivity, cellular backhaul, and maritime solutions.
